Safety, consent, and etiquette

  1. Meet in public, share your plan with a friend, and keep your phone charged.
  2. State comfort levels plainly; kind clarity beats mixed signals.
  3. Split checks by default unless you’ve mutually agreed otherwise.
  4. If it’s not a match, thank them and bow out respectfully.

Boundaries are attractive: they show self-respect and care for others.

FAQ for Kingsport singles

  • How do I meet singles in Kingsport without apps?

    Start with cafés, bookstores, and community classes. Attend small recurring events where you’ll naturally see the same faces, then open with a quick compliment or question tied to the setting.

  • What should my first message include?

    Use one observation from their profile, add a light question, and offer a tiny share about yourself. For example: “Your pottery mug is awesome-did you make it? I’m learning pour-over coffee and need a sturdy cup.”

  • Where is a good first date spot?

    Pick a quiet café or a scenic walk near a well-known meetup point. Aim for a place with easy parking, good lighting, and a comfortable noise level so conversation flows.

  • How do I stay safe while dating?

    Meet in public, tell a friend your plan, limit alcohol, and arrange your own transport. Trust your gut-if something feels off, leave politely and promptly.

  • What if our goals don’t match?

    State your intentions early and kindly. If they differ, thank them for the clarity and move on. Alignment is key to building momentum and avoiding mixed expectations.
